Critter Haven of Vero Beach

, Vero Beach, FL

Mission: to rescue and care for unwanted or abused exotic animals. Critter Haven provides a safe haven that allows the animals to live out their lives in a caring and safe environment. They accept fish, reptiles, birds, and mammals. Every animal is given a permanent home at Critter Haven. They do not trade, sell or breed animals. Instead, efforts are devoted to each animal's specific needs. Critter Haven is the only exotic animal rescue sanctuary in Indian River County, Florida. Please visit the above links to learn more about Critter Haven.
Critter Haven is a Preserve and is NOT OPEN TO THE PUBLIC. Please do not call for tours

Dogs For Life, Inc.

1230 16th Avenue, Vero Beach, FL 32960
ph: (772) 567-8969

Dogs For Life specializes in training Hearing Dogs, Mobility Assistance Dogs and Service Dogs for veterans & non-veterans to assist with daily challenges, as well as the effects of Post-Traumatic Stress. Dogs for Life also operates a  Dog Park at 12th Street and 16th Avenue that provides a clean and safe environment for dogs to exercise and socialize. Annual membership is $100 for dogs that are inoculated, neutered and social.

Sebastian Bark Park

245 Keen Ter, Sebastian, FL 32958
ph: (772) 228-7054

At this 7 ½ acre facility you’ll find all you need to keep your dog entertained and exercised. With watering facilities, sally-port entries and a small and large dog section, the park is complete with shade and picnic areas for owners. Park features separate small and large dog areas, handicap parking, drinking fountain, pond, benches, covered picnic tables, as well as a walking trail around the lake. Park is free and open to the public daily from sunrise to sunset.

For The Love of Paws

12198 County Road 512, (1/2 mile west of I95, exit 156), Fellsmere, FL 32948
ph: (772) 539-2417

For The Love Of Paws provides a sanctuary or new homes for pets left behind by senior citizens who can no longer care for them. There is also a Paws Pet Food Pantry to provide pet food to food banks, veteran and senior citizen organizations.
